Total Hours Interviewed: 4 Interview Comments: I was just contacted by a recruiter who set up the interview - they already had my resume. I wasn't terribly interested in this position since it was a hybrid between engineering and support. The role was not well defined at all since it was a new group, but the project did receive some publicity on ZDNN (the 'data center in a box' project). I didn't seem particularly interested in the position (didn't even send thank you letters) and we parted ways. I wasn't really asked any technical questions for this position. The position/my responsibilities weren't clear at all, but they did manage to ask me questions about my work & class experience, and go through my resume. Overall, don't stress about this interview. They were pretty casual and I felt right at home! Like I said, the interview was pretty easy. Be ready to talk about your experience, your goals, etc. Nothing technical really. |
